**Summary of Elixirr International PLCs Interim Results for H1 2025**
Elixirr International PLC, a global consultancy firm, reported strong interim results for the first half of 2025 (H1 25), showcasing significant growth and strategic advancements.
**Financial Highlights**
**Revenue Growth** Revenue increased by 35% to £71.4 million compared to H1 2024 (£53.0 million), with organic growth of 17%.
**Adjusted EBITDA** Rose by 42% to £21.5 million, with a margin of 30.0% (up from 28.5% in H1 24).
**Adjusted Profit Before Tax (PBT)** Increased by 38% to £20.1 million.
**Adjusted Diluted Earnings Per Share (EPS):** Grew by 35% to 29.0p.
**Free Cash Flow** Improved by 12% to £7.9 million.
**Operational Highlights**
**Client Growth** The number of £1m+ clients increased from 22 in H1 24 to 31 in H1 25.
**Acquisition of TRC Advisory** Elixirr acquired TRC Advisory, a US-based strategy firm, enhancing capabilities in growth strategy, pricing excellence, and commercial effectiveness. This is Elixirrs largest acquisition to date.
**Cross-Sell Revenue** Cross-sell revenue from previous acquisitions grew by 78% to £14.7 million.
**Recognition** Elixirr was recognized on Forbes Worlds Best Management Consulting Firms 2025 and other prestigious lists.
**Strategic Developments**
**Main Market Listing** Successfully transitioned from AIM to the Main Market of the London Stock Exchange on 1 July 2025.
**Leadership Changes** Graham Busby appointed as Deputy CEO, and Nick Willott as CFO and Board member.
**Growth Strategy** Continued focus on stretching existing Partners, promoting internal talent, hiring new Partners, and acquiring complementary businesses.
**Outlook**
The Board remains confident in delivering organic FY 25 results in line with market expectations, enhanced by the TRC Advisory acquisition. Elixirr is well-positioned to capitalize on its growing client base and strategic acquisitions to drive future growth.
**Post-Period Events**
**Increased Debt Facilities** Revolving credit facility increased to £65 million, with an option for a US$20.25 million term loan.
**TRC Acquisition** Completed the acquisition of TRC Advisory for a maximum enterprise value of US$125 million.
